Here are the essential units for a Professional Certificate in Business English Instructional Strategies:
• Effective Business English Communication: focusing on key skills such as speaking, listening, reading, and writing in a professional context.
• Teaching Business Vocabulary: covering strategies and techniques for introducing and reinforcing specialized language.
• Business English Grammar: exploring the unique grammatical features of business language, such as passive voice, modals, and conditional sentences.
• Authentic Business Materials: discussing how to incorporate real-world materials such as emails, reports, and articles into the curriculum.
• Teaching Business Writing: providing guidance on how to teach learners to write clear and effective business correspondence.
• Pronunciation for Business English: emphasizing the importance of clear pronunciation and providing tips and techniques to help learners improve their speaking skills.
• Assessing Business English Proficiency: exploring different methods for assessing learners' proficiency in business English, such as standardized tests and performance-based assessments.
• Cultural Awareness in Business Communication: highlighting the role of cultural differences in business communication and providing strategies for addressing these differences in the classroom.
• Technology in Business English Instruction: discussing the use of technology in teaching business English, including online resources, video conferencing, and learning management systems.
